Transaction 785776cfa66ce5e0522355fde7eec6b9e0cb2d6e082c3a818eeaa424926aac63
3 Input
2 Outputs
- 785776cfa66ce5e0522355fde7eec6b9e0cb2d6e082c3a818eeaa424926aac63:0
- 785776cfa66ce5e0522355fde7eec6b9e0cb2d6e082c3a818eeaa424926aac63:1
value 15000000
address 1HCLH4drHcnXA2Z7DqkfDqEERq6EUtqC8X
value 15128747
address 3BMEXsD7cGaw9w9EY97D2J4AnPQw1eA2G7